What is an Electric Toothbrush?

An electric toothbrush is a device powered by electricity or a rechargeable battery that automates the brushing motion. Depending on the model, the brush head may rotate, oscillate, vibrate, or employ sonic technology to remove plaque and debris more effectively than manual brushing. Many electric toothbrushes also include features such as timers, pressure sensors, and multiple cleaning modes for personalized oral care.

Types of Electric Toothbrushes

There are several types of electric toothbrushes available in the market:

  1. Rotating/Oscillating Toothbrushes: The brush head moves in circular motions to clean teeth efficiently. This type is recommended by many dentists for thorough plaque removal.
  2. Sonic Toothbrushes: These brushes use high-frequency vibrations to break down plaque and promote gentle gum stimulation.
  3. Ultrasonic Toothbrushes: Advanced brushes that emit ultrasonic waves to disrupt bacterial chains and provide deep cleaning beyond surface brushing.
  4. Battery-Operated Brushes: Typically more affordable, these brushes use replaceable batteries and basic oscillating or vibrating movements.
  5. Rechargeable Toothbrushes: Higher-end models with powerful batteries, multiple brushing modes, and long-term durability.

Benefits of Using an Electric Toothbrush

Electric toothbrushes offer numerous advantages over traditional manual brushes:

1. Superior Cleaning

Electric toothbrushes can remove more plaque and bacteria due to consistent, rapid motions that are difficult to replicate manually. Studies have shown that electric brushes can reduce gingivitis and tooth decay more effectively than manual brushing when used correctly.

2. Improved Gum Health

Many electric toothbrushes come with pressure sensors to prevent aggressive brushing that can damage gums. Sonic and ultrasonic brushes also gently massage the gums, increasing blood circulation and promoting gum health.

3. Built-In Timers

Most electric toothbrushes include timers that ensure users brush for the recommended two minutes. This feature is particularly helpful for children or individuals who may rush through brushing.

4. Ease of Use

For people with limited dexterity, arthritis, or other physical challenges, electric toothbrushes make brushing easier. The automated motions require less effort, while still achieving optimal cleaning results.

5. Multiple Cleaning Modes

Advanced brushes offer settings for sensitive teeth, deep cleaning, whitening, and gum care. Users can customize their oral hygiene routine according to personal needs.

6. Motivation and Consistency

The innovative design and technology of electric toothbrushes can make oral care more engaging. Many models connect to mobile apps to track brushing habits, provide feedback, and encourage consistent routines.

How to Use an Electric Toothbrush Effectively

To get the most out of an electric toothbrush, proper technique is essential:

  • Hold the brush at a 45-degree angle to the gum line.
  • Gently guide the brush across all tooth surfaces without applying excessive pressure.
  • Brush each quadrant of the mouth for 30 seconds, following the built-in timer if available.
  • Replace the brush head every three months, or sooner if bristles are frayed.
  • Pair brushing with flossing and mouthwash for comprehensive oral care.

Choosing the Right Electric Toothbrush

Selecting the ideal electric toothbrush depends on individual needs and budget. Key considerations include:

  • Type of Brush: Rotating, sonic, or ultrasonic depending on preference and dental advice.
  • Battery Life: Rechargeable models offer convenience for long-term use.
  • Features: Pressure sensors, timers, multiple modes, and smart connectivity.
  • Cost: While high-end brushes are more expensive, they often provide enhanced features and durability.
  • Brand Reputation: Trusted dental brands ensure quality and reliability.
